Understanding the Basics of Cryptocurrency Investment
Before diving into the budgeting strategies, it’s essential to understand what cryptocurrency investment entails. Cryptocurrencies are digital or virtual currencies that use cryptography for security, making them difficult to counterfeit. Unlike traditional currencies, they operate on a technology called blockchain, which is a decentralized ledger that records all transactions across a network of computers.
Investing in cryptocurrency can be exciting, but it also comes with risks. Prices can be extremely volatile, and the market is influenced by various factors, including regulatory changes, technological advancements, and market sentiment. Understanding these dynamics is crucial before allocating funds.

Innovative Budgeting Techniques
1. The 50/30/20 Rule
One of the simplest budgeting methods is the 50/30/20 rule, which suggests allocating your after-tax income as follows:
- 50% for Needs: Essential expenses like housing, groceries, and healthcare.
- 30% for Wants: Discretionary spending such as entertainment and shopping.
- 20% for Savings and Debt Repayment: This includes savings for emergencies, retirement, and investments.
To make room for cryptocurrency, consider adjusting this allocation. For instance, you might reduce your "wants" category to 20% and increase your investment allocation, ensuring that you are still living comfortably while taking advantage of potential crypto opportunities.
2. The Zero-Based Budgeting Method
With zero-based budgeting, every dollar of your income is allocated to specific expenses, savings, or investments, leaving you with a balance of zero at the end of the month. This method encourages more intentional spending and can help you identify areas where you can cut back.
To implement this:
- List all your income sources.
- Write down all your expenses, including the amount you want to invest in cryptocurrency.
- Adjust your expenses until your total income minus expenses equals zero.
By being more intentional with your spending, you can free up cash for investing.
3. The Envelope System
The envelope system is a cash-based budgeting method that can help you control your spending. Here’s how it works:
- Allocate a specific amount of cash to different spending categories by placing cash into labeled envelopes (e.g., groceries, entertainment, savings).
- Once the cash in an envelope is gone, you cannot spend any more in that category for the month.
To include cryptocurrency investing, create an envelope specifically for your crypto investments. This can help enforce discipline as you save for your investment goal.
Cutting Back on Non-Essential Expenses
After assessing your budget and employing innovative budgeting techniques, it’s time to look for areas where you can cut back. Here are some strategies:
1. Review Subscriptions and Memberships
Take inventory of all your subscriptions—streaming services, gym memberships, magazines—and evaluate whether you use them frequently. Canceling those you don’t utilize can free up extra cash.
2. Cook at Home
Eating out can be a significant drain on your budget. By cooking at home more often, you can save a considerable amount of money. Consider meal prepping to make home cooking more convenient.
3. Limit Impulse Purchases
Implement a waiting period for non-essential purchases. For example, if you want to buy something, wait 24 hours before making the purchase. This can help reduce impulse spending and allow you to allocate more funds toward your investments.
4. Seek Discounts and Promotions
Utilize discounts and promotions when shopping. Use apps that offer cash-back rewards or search for coupons before making purchases. The savings from these small adjustments can be pooled for cryptocurrency investments.

Utilizing Dollar-Cost Averaging
For those new to cryptocurrency investing, dollar-cost averaging (DCA) is a strategy that can help mitigate risk. DCA involves investing a fixed amount of money at regular intervals, regardless of the asset's price. This approach can reduce the impact of volatility and prevent emotional decision-making.
For example, if you decide to invest $100 in cryptocurrency every month, you'll buy more when prices are low and less when prices are high, averaging out your purchase price over time.
